The other one is for a very recently started project: the Asymmetrical Cardigan, which will be my sixth project from Norah Gaughan's fabulous book Knitting Nature. My mum made a beautiful tomato-red version a while ago, and it's just great, so I'm confident this one will be a success, too. I'm knitting it a bit more chunky than in the book; using New Lanark Aran (such a great yarn! Try it! The colours are gorgeous! this one is called Iris, but Blueberry is just as pretty) I get a gauge of 16 sts per 4 inches rather than the 18 it should be. Therefore, I'm knitting size extra-petite, i.e. I'm knitting a size that is just as much smaller than size petite as small is larger than petite (well, it makes sense to me...). I've already finished one and a bit of the front pieces - it's a speedy knit. I should be knitting Christmas presents, but this is such a great project I can't put it down!
